Can Depression, Nasal Septum Deviation Or Asthma Cause Breathing Difficulty?

Hello, My middle bone of nose is not straight. may be, u call it nasal septum deviation. I am facing vast amount of depression also. My hair is becoming white out of tension. My parents has asthma problem. Now, i am confused the issue of facing difficulty in breathing, why its happening? is it for depression? Is it for nasal septum deviation? Is it for asthma? please help me. When I am breathing I am feeling pressure in my chest. also My brain is getting pressurized. and I am opening my eyes with tiredness.

General & Family Physician 's  Response
Hello,

Yes, obviously deviated nasal septum and asthma causes breathing difficulty. It may not cause because of depression.

Deviated nasal septum easily diagnosed with physical examination. It can be easily treated by surgery.

As your parents have asthma, so it may come to you by heredity. If you have seasonal difficulty in breathing then it may be due to asthma.
